Lonzo Ball of the Lakers started the game against the Hawks but was substituted after only six minutes into the first quarter.
The rookie was back on the court to start the second quarter.
Per Lakers Nation, Los Angeles Lakers head coach Luke Walton joked after their win over the Atlanta Hawks about why he subbed out Lonzo Ball early in first and third quarter: 'Yah his dad was talking shit, so I took him out early….'
